-
Account Management:
- Store private key locally encrypted with Scrypt
- Set default (current) account
- Support multiple accounts
-
Network Management:
- Set current network for querying and swapping from supported list
- Set custom RPC for network
- Set custom Yak Router contract address
-
Query:
- List of adapters
- Best path
- Single adapter
-
Swap:
- Query & Swap between supported tokens
- Wrap/Unwrap native token
- Add custom tokens
cargo run dev
cargo build --release
- pickledb is used for local storage